Technical field
The present invention relates to crushing material technical field, specially a kind of three-level reducing mechanism.
Background technology
In inorganic non-metallic material industry, large numbers of solid materials, fuel and semi-finished product etc. are needed by various Different degrees of crushing, its lumpiness is set to reach the size required by each operation, while operation processing, because handling material size Difference, crushing can be divided into broken and two stages of grinding, by bulk materials be fragmented into fritter process be referred to as it is broken, will be small The fragmentation of block material is referred to as grinding for the process of smalls.
But reducing mechanism in the market largely all has that disintegrating mechanism is single, the effect for being put into material disintegrating is not filled Point, especially there is a material cause not of uniform size, length is also inconsistent, it is necessary to first carry out cutting into fritter to the material of bulk, crushes effect Fruit is poor, wastes time and energy.

Embodiment
Below in conjunction with the accompanying drawing in the embodiment of the present invention, the technical scheme in the embodiment of the present invention is carried out clear, complete Site preparation describes, it is clear that described embodiment is only part of the embodiment of the present invention, rather than whole embodiments.It is based on Embodiment in the present invention, those of ordinary skill in the art are obtained every other under the premise of creative work is not made Embodiment, belong to the scope of protection of the invention.
Fig. 1-3, a kind of three-level reducing mechanism, including housing 1 are referred to, the side of housing 1 is fixedly connected with the first motor 2, the top of housing 1 is fixedly installed charging aperture, and the top of housing 1 is provided with charging aperture, make material pour into housing 1 when Wait material not leaking in the outside of housing 1, can be more convenient to pour into material inside housing 1, the opposite side of housing 1 offers discharging Mouthful, the side of housing 1 offers discharging opening, and material disintegrating from discharging opening takes out the material after crushing after terminating, and facilitates employee to take Go out comminution of material, one end of the output shaft of the first motor 2 is fixedly connected with the first belt pulley 3, and the first belt pulley 3 passes through the first belt 4 are connected with the second belt pulley 5, and the inwall of the second belt pulley 5 is fixedly connected with connecting rod 6, and connecting rod 6 sequentially passes through first Bevel gear 7, the second belt pulley 5 and housing 1 are simultaneously fixedly connected with the inwall of crushing wheel 8, and the quantity of crushing wheel 8 is two, and two Crushing wheel 8 is symmetrical arranged using 1 positive center line of housing as symmetry axis, needs to carry out third level powder when material crushes by the second level It is broken, material is subjected to refinement crushing, material passes through three-level crushing process, and crushing effect is very abundant, and the effect of comminution of material is very bright Aobvious, material, which is put into, can just crush, time saving and laborsaving without being put into after material is cut again, the first bevel gear 7 and the second bevel gear 9 engagements, the top of the second bevel gear 9 are fixedly connected with rotating bar 10, and one end of rotating bar 10 sequentially passes through limiting plate and the 3rd Belt pulley 11 is simultaneously fixedly connected with the inwall of the 3rd belt pulley 11, and the 3rd belt pulley 11 passes through the second belt 12 and the 4th belt pulley 13 drive connections, the inwall of the 4th belt pulley 13 are fixedly connected with crushing shaft 14, and the quantity of crushing shaft 14 is two, and two crushing Axle 14 is symmetrical arranged using the positive center line of charging aperture as symmetry axis, and the surface of crushing shaft 14 is fixedly connected with breaking-edge 15, is crushed Sword 15 is spiral-shaped, coordinates breaking-edge 15 by crushing shaft 14, breaking-edge 15 reaches to cause not of uniform size and cause different in size First order crushing is carried out, reaches horizontal crushing effect, material is shortened, the side of housing 1 is fixedly connected with the second motor 16, the The surface of the output shaft of two motor 16 is fixedly connected with the first drive 17, and the first drive 17 is driven by transmission belt 18 and second The drive connection of wheel 19, the inwall of the second drive 19 are fixedly connected with swingle 20, one end the second transmission successively of swingle 20 Wheel 19 and clutch shaft bearing 21 and the inside for extending to housing 1, the surface inserting of clutch shaft bearing 21 is in the side of housing 1, swingle 20 one end inside housing 1 is fixedly connected through crushing knife 22 and with the inwall of second bearing 23, and the quantity of crushing knife 22 is 19, and 19 crushing knifes 22, with equidistantly distributing, the surface of second bearing 23 is fixedly connected on the interior of the opposite side of housing 1 Wall, need to carry out second level crushing when material crushes by first, reach longitudinal crushing effect, material is diminished.
The electric elements occurred in this article electrically connect with the main controller and 220V civil powers in the external world, and main controller can be meter Calculation machine etc. plays the conventionally known equipment of control.
When in use, when three-level reducing mechanism in use, operated by the first motor 2 of two, 1 back side of housing, two simultaneously One, motor rotates forward a reversion, the first belt 4 and the second belt pulley 5 for driving the first belt pulley 3 to coordinate, makes two connecting rods 6 rotate, and two crushing wheels 8 that connecting rod 6 coordinates inwardly rotate crushed together, and the surface of connecting rod 6 is provided with the first umbrella tooth Wheel 7, the first bevel gear 7 engage the second bevel gear 9 and coordinate rotating bar 10, then drive connecting rod 6 while also rotate two rotating bars 10, two rotating bars 10 coordinate the 3rd belt pulley 11 when rotating, and coordinate the second belt 12 and the 4th skin by the 3rd belt pulley 11 Belt wheel 13, the surface of two crushing shafts 14 is provided with breaking-edge 15 1 and rotated in an anti-clockwise direction clockwise with one, passed through The surface of second motor is provided with the first drive 17, and the first drive 17 coordinates the transmission belt 19 of transmission belt 18 and second, makes rotation The crushing knife 22 that the surface of bull stick 20 is provided with carries out crushing rotation.
